Fans of New Orleans R&B will have much to rejoice about here with this interesting compilation. All of the artists featured here are New Orleans all-stars such as Aaron Neville, Lee Dorsey, Ernie K-Doe, Huey Piano Smith, Robert Parker, Chris Kenner, the Showmen and Irma Thomas. There is one exception, that being Maurice Williams and the Zodiacs, whose mega-hit "Stay" is featured here because it was released on a New Orleans label and was a big hit in the Crescent City, as were all the other tracks included here. If you're looking for big early R&B hits, this is a great place to start. Volume 2 in the series. All selections newly remastered.
